Mattias Engdegård [Wed, 19 Aug 2020 12:59:29 +0000 (14:59 +0200)]
Fix cond jump table compilation (bug#42919)
This bug affected compilation of
(cond ((member '(some list) variable) ...) ...)
While equal is symmetric, member is not; in the latter case the
arguments must be a variable and a constant list, in that order.
Reported by Ikumi Keita.
* lisp/emacs-lisp/bytecomp.el (byte-compile--cond-switch-prefix):
Don't treat equality and member predicates in the same way; only
the former are symmetric in their arguments.
* test/lisp/emacs-lisp/bytecomp-tests.el
(byte-opt-testsuite-arith-data): Add test cases.

Tino Calancha [Sat, 15 Aug 2020 14:18:03 +0000 (16:18 +0200)]
Prevent from frozen frame after `C-z' in Lucid builds
Some WMs (e.g. mutter in Gnome Shell) don't unmap iconized windows,
thus we won't get a MapNotify when deconifying them.
Check if we are deconifying a window elsewhere (Bug#42655).
- src/xterm.c (handle_one_xevent):
Check for window deconify when receiving a FocusIn signal.
